Wie erstelle ich eine Dropdown-Liste mit Seiten zu einer Themenseite?

Ich erstelle eine Themenseite mit der Einstellungs-API. Alles ist in Ordnung, aber ich möchte jetzt eine Dropdown-Liste mit Seiten gefüllt und ich weiß nicht wie!

Zum Beispiel habe ich diesen Code, der die Liste der Seiten zeigt, aber wenn ich eine Seite auswähle und auf Speichern klicke, wird die ausgewählte Seite nicht gespeichert!

function combo_select_page_callback() { $options = get_option('journal_theme_blog_2_col'); echo " "; echo esc_attr( __( 'Select page' ) ); ?> <?php $pages = get_pages(); foreach ( $pages as $page ) { $selected = 'ID ) . '">'; $selected .= $page->post_title; $selected .= ''; echo $selected; } echo ''; }// end combo_select_page_callback 

Danke für die Hilfe, Nelson

Solutions Collecting From Web of "Wie erstelle ich eine Dropdown-Liste mit Seiten zu einer Themenseite?"

Ich habe die Lösung gefunden. Ich benutzte die WordPress-function wp_dropdown_pages

 < ?php function combo_select_page_callback() { $options = get_option('function plugin'); wp_dropdown_pages( array( 'name' => 'function plugin[ID used to identify the field throughout the theme]', 'echo' => 1, 'show_option_none' => __( '— Select —' ), 'option_none_value' => '0', 'selected' => $options['ID used to identify the field throughout the theme'] ) ); } ?>